小编Kei*_*awa的帖子

如何从dired模式创建新文件?

我想在dired模式下创建一个新文件.在dired模式下是否有"创建新文件"命令?例如,当我在直接模式下键入"c"时,它会创建"untitled.txt".这很简单,但我找不到它.

emacs file dired

50
推荐指数
5
解决办法
2万
查看次数

如何在".emacs"或"init.el"中找到错误?

有时当我打开Emacs时,Emacs初始化失败.
那是因为.emacsinit.el文件有bug.(我的错误通常来自于错误输入.)

我想在.emacs或找到bug init.el.有没有办法做到这一点?

debugging emacs elisp config initialization

16
推荐指数
3
解决办法
7748
查看次数

如何在 Emacs 中将项目添加到工具栏

我想在 Emacs 中将项目添加到工具栏。我听说 Emacs 甚至可以将菜单项添加到工具栏。

在此处输入图片说明

谢谢。

emacs menu add toolbar

6
推荐指数
2
解决办法
1781
查看次数

如何在Emacs中显示所有迷你缓冲区命令历史记录?

我看到我可以通过在迷你缓冲器中使用"Mp"来回溯命令历史.但我希望看到我在迷你缓冲器中使用的所有命令.

谢谢.

emacs elisp input-history minibuffer

6
推荐指数
2
解决办法
1053
查看次数

如何在Emacs中用yank覆盖文本?

我想用下面的方法覆盖文本.有没有办法做到这一点?

杀死环:

text-i-want-to-paste
Run Code Online (Sandbox Code Playgroud)

之前:

abcdefghijklmnopqrstuvwxyz
^
corsor
Run Code Online (Sandbox Code Playgroud)

后:

text-i-want-to-pasteuvwxyz
Run Code Online (Sandbox Code Playgroud)

谢谢.

emacs overwrite yank

6
推荐指数
3
解决办法
1306
查看次数

如何显示hippie-expand命令在Emacs中创建的所有可能的完成?

我想列出所有hippie-expand创建的项目,然后通过移动光标并点击RET来选择它们.有没有办法做到这一点?

emacs expand autocomplete list abbreviation

5
推荐指数
1
解决办法
1049
查看次数

每个Python但在n个元素之后停止

我有一个dicts列表,可以是0到100个元素长.我想只查看前三个元素,如果列表中的元素少于三个,我不想抛出错误.我如何在python中干净利落地做到这一点?

伪代码:

for element in my_list (max of 3):
    do_stuff(element)
Run Code Online (Sandbox Code Playgroud)

编辑:此代码有效但感觉非常不洁净.我觉得python有更好的方法来做到这一点:

counter = 0
while counter < 3:
    if counter >= len(my_list):
        break

    do_stuff(my_list[counter])
    counter += 1
Run Code Online (Sandbox Code Playgroud)

python

4
推荐指数
1
解决办法
84
查看次数

如何只设置“小部件”的大小?

我该如何设定 Widget尺寸?

我的代码:

from PySide.QtGui import QApplication, QWidget, QLabel
import sys
app = QApplication(sys.argv)

mainWindow = QWidget()
gameWidget = QWidget(mainWindow)

#gameWidget.setGeometry(gameWidth, gameHeight) <-- I want to set size of gameWidget such like this. How can I do this.
gameWidget.move(100,0)
gameLabel = QLabel("This is game widget", gameWidget)

mainWindow.show()
Run Code Online (Sandbox Code Playgroud)

输出:

在此处输入图片说明

描述:

这将创建Window包含Widget。我要设定这个Widget大小。我知道有一个方法Widget.setGeometry,但是它需要4个参数 (x,y,宽度,高度)。我想要一个Widget.setGeometry只接受size参数(width,height)的方法

PS 随时修改我的问题。因为我一直在学习英语!

谢谢。

qt pyqt pyside

4
推荐指数
1
解决办法
2万
查看次数

如何在增量搜索中显示匹配数?

我认为普通编辑可以在搜索字符串时显示匹配的数量,如下所示.如何在Emacs中执行此操作?特别是我想在使用isearch-forward和时看到这些数字isearch-forward-regexp.

在此输入图像描述

emacs search

3
推荐指数
1
解决办法
317
查看次数

如何在Emacs中显示更改的行?

默认情况下,某些文本编辑器可以显示更改的行.但是在Emacs中,怎么样?

emacs highlight line

2
推荐指数
1
解决办法
803
查看次数